§ 206.32 — Chlordane — prohibition

Text
1.A person shall not offer for sale, sell, purchase, apply, or use chlordane in this state.
2.The department, working in conjunction with the department of natural resources,
shall identify existing stocks of chlordane, shall formulate recommendations for the safe
disposal of existing stocks of chlordane, and shall make those recommendations available
to the owners of existing stocks of chlordane.
